Machine learning has led to applications such as ChatGPT, which are already changing the world. In turn, machine learning was led by the pioneering work of, among others, Terry Sejnowski, who figured out how computers can mimic the human brain. In the festival’s lecture, Prof. Sejnowski will share his unique perspective of one of the fathers of modern artificial intelligence and consider whether ChatGPT really understands what it says, why it “hallucinates,” and whether we should be concerned about it becoming too powerful.
